We use OpenLDAP 2.3.27 as a user directory for our application.
Now I need to keep track of user bind activities.
More precisely I need to be able to get timestamp of last bind attempt for
particular entry.

Is such a thing possible in OpenLDAP? Does it record bind attempts somehow?

My personal solution options are the following:
1) create attribute for last bind timestamp and fill it programmatically
from the application
2) use slapo-accesslog(5) overlay, since there is a possibility to log bind
operations in separate database

But maybe nevertheless there is some already existing entry attribute with
such a timestamp?
